GEN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2016 in Review

529 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Gen Digital (GEN) for Q3 2016, worth a combined $14.6B — up 19% from $12.3B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 70 funds opened new GEN positions and 62 closed out — a net gain of 8 holders — while 177 added to existing stakes and 201 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Jackson Square Partners, opening a new position worth an estimated $512M. The largest seller was Dodge & Cox, cutting an estimated $708M.
